Summary
Enables lipase binding activity. Predicted to be involved in several processes, including amyloid-beta clearance by transcytosis; negative regulation of amyloid-beta clearance; and negative regulation of very-low-density lipoprotein particle clearance. Located in rough endoplasmic reticulum lumen and vesicle. Used to study membranous glomerulonephritis. Biomarker of membranous glomerulonephritis. Human ortholog(s) of this gene implicated in Alzheimer's disease; dementia; myocardial infarction; and myopia. Orthologous to human LRPAP1 (LDL receptor related protein associated protein 1).
